Output 95cd46a80640f6fcc4f669392076ecf2611658c253d5bb146b9963eac435b8d4:33

value
42223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61cb32118886494bd2a2d1ac614ce3d7de1e5f5a OP_EQUAL
address
3Ac6tRm65jH6RH8Yi9Cj2veyaZRxUsSHAJ
transaction
95cd46a80640f6fcc4f669392076ecf2611658c253d5bb146b9963eac435b8d4
spent
true